  • Abstract
    Due to the required memory space and computing time, temporal processing is rarely used even in video processing. However, when the temporal aspect of a compression noise is major, it cannot be treated spatially only. The following article presents an example of such a noise: the mosquito noise. The equally spatial and temporal nature of the mosquito artifact is first explained through its definition. It is followed by the different ways already used to treat it. A spatio-temporal and compression-independent mosquito noise corrector is then introduced. Finally, the interest of a temporal corrector over purely spatial ones is shown through tests results.
